Phyllis Newman was a celebrated American actress and singer whose illustrious career spanned several decades, beginning with her Broadway debut in 1952 in “Wish You Were Here.” She quickly made a name for herself in the theater world, earning critical acclaim for her role as Martha Vail in the musical “Subways Are for Sleeping,” for which she won the Tony Award for Best Featured Actress in a Musical in 1962.
